Fun With Plaster

This week has seen the launch of the Summer activities programme hosted by The Laboratory Art Studio based at Wat Tyler Country Park. We have a fun filled programme including painting 3D Canvases, making minions, painting birdhouse, printing t-shirts and so much more.
 Today we had an amazing plaster casting workshop where adults and children alike cast their hands in plaster by printing their palm or cupping plaster in their hands.
The studio was buzzing with budding young sculptors and artists creating amazing pieces of work. The children had to sit still (a difficult task for most of us!), to let the plaster set and then got onto the fun job of decorating the finished piece using paint and gem stones.
